October Garden




The October Garden is usually a great time to be outdoors. However, this year we have had really blustery winds and the weather has not been as good as it could have been.
Two mornings ago there was frost on the lawn - unusual for this time of year, although not unheard of. It is staying very dry, we could do with some much needed rain, as it is getting very dusty.
A few weeks ago the whole state was covered in red dust, according to the news bulltens it came from "Lake Erye". I have never seen so many dirty motor cars.
My Hippeastrums have started to flower and are looking great. I have been feeding them up on liquid manuare. It seems to be doing the trick as usually I have trouble getting them to come into flower.
